That is because the FD manpower is locked in contractually. The police is not and fluctuates, the mayor elimanated police vacancies last year about 1400 of them, but due to rising crime agreed to hire to keep with attrition I.E. approx 500 officers. The way the FD budgets unless minimum manning changes, is that manpower is always the same approx 4300 or so give or take for positions eliminated that are not covered by the CBA. So basically the manpower is always the same hence why they pay 21 million this coming year for overtime to cover the spots until new hires occur...or not and just pay OT. hope that makes sense
